Outer Guilford, Greensboro, NC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Outer Guilford?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Outer Guilford Studio Apartments | $1,005 | $700 | $2,609 |
Outer Guilford 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,281 | $500 | $3,437 |
Outer Guilford 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,450 | $385 | $4,250 |
Outer Guilford 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,776 | $440 | $5,772 |
Outer Guilford 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,133 | $579 | $4,820 |
